Allied Health hosted a health fair today to promote health/wellness. They were able to educate 5 other CTAE classes on the importance of good health. Topics included: mental health, exercise, CPR, dental hygiene, sleep, stress reduction and infection control.

PHS is proud to share the exciting news that after an incredibly challenging and competitive application process, one of PHS's finest, Ms. Emma Christensen, has been selected as a Finalist for the 2024 QuestBridge National College Match! She will move on to the next phase where she will be considered for early admission and a full four-year Match Scholarship to the ten elite schools that she ranked. QuestBridge has 52 college partners that include some of the nation's best colleges such as Yale, Harvard, Emory, Johns Hopkins, Brown, and Columbia to name a few. Join us in congratulating Ms. Emma in achieving this accomplishment and supporting her as she moves on to the next phase of this competitive program


Pickens High's class of 2024 beat the national average on the ACT in every subject area, as well as in the average composite. The district's highest scores were in reading. Pickens High's class of 2024 recorded an average reading score of 22.1, compared to the national average of 20.1.

PREP class and a few CTI students at the fair yesterday. GVRA provided career exploration opportunities for students to learn about poultry farming, dairy farming, black smithing, and more. After the career exploration activities, they were able to enjoy the fair rides.

GEORGIA MATCH is the most comprehensive direct admission program in the country. This program is run by the GSFC and can be accessed through students GA Futures accounts. It identifies up to 45 Georgia public colleges and universities that are an academic match based on a high school senior’s calculated HOPE GPA through 11th grade. The colleges and universities are holding a spot for matched students. The students just need to claim their spot through their GA Futures accounts. GEORGIA MATCH letters will be mailed home to each senior in Georgia after October 1st from the GSFC. Find more information by visiting the GA MATCH homepage.
